RIVER NORTH—RPM Steak's Richard Hanauer has been named one of the top seven sommeliers of 2015 by Food & Wine. The magazine gives Hanauer credit for raising "the bar for the modern steakhouse wine list," and including many vintage bottles for under $100. [Food & Wine / Tribune]
AROUND TOWN—Flat Top Grill is getting a fresh food makeover with the addition of new menu items in the form of tacos, lettuce wraps, burritos and more. The company came out of bankruptcy in 2013 and currently has thirteen locations in the tri-state area. [Crain's]
